Préparez-vous à une surprise halloween passionnante alors qu'Infinity Nikki présente la * saison étrange *, en lançant après la maintenance le 26 février. Cette mise à jour effrayante de la colonne vertébrale de Infold Games promet un château effrayant, de nouveaux cosmétiques et une foule d'aventures étranges qui vous tiendront engagés jusqu'au 26 mars.

Le cœur de la saison étrange réside dans les mystérieuses ruines du palais de la reine, où Nikki et Momo se lancent dans un voyage obsédant dans l'événement * Queen's Lament *. Leur mission? Pour découvrir la source d'une mystérieuse complainte qui propage la peur à travers le floral. Ce n'est pas seulement un événement unique; L'achèvement débloquera les * ruines du palais de la reine: le donjon de la cour intérieure *, présentant des défis encore plus effrayants.

Et les récompenses? Vous pourrez accrocher gratuitement la nouvelle tenue * Dream Chaser *, ainsi que 15 cristaux de révélation. Mais les sensations fortes ne s'arrêtent pas là. Une fois que vous avez conquis le donjon, les nouvelles zones attendent l'exploration. De plus, plongez dans un autre événement d'histoire centré sur le légendaire bullquet, qui est tombé dans un sommeil inhabituel. C'est à Nikki de démêler le mystère et de restaurer la paix.
